What are some popular boy names starting with D?


Several classic and trendy names starting with D are popular among parents today. Examples include:



  • Daniel

  • David

  • Dylan

  • Dominic

  • Dashiell



According to the Social Security Administration, names like Daniel and David have consistently ranked among the top 100 names for boys in the United States.

Tips for Choosing the Right D Name

Tips for Choosing the Right D Name

When selecting one of the enchanting boy names starting with D, think about family significance, nickname potential, and how the name sounds with the last name. It's also wise to consider how the name will be perceived by peers and the broader community.



What should you avoid when choosing a name?


Avoid names that are difficult to spell or pronounce. You want a name that is easy to remember and fits well in various settings—personal, professional, and social.
